      In 1980, the 5.56 NATO cartridge was approved for NATO forces which is notably different than 5.56x45 or 223 Rem cartridge. 1. Any rifle chambered for a 5.56 NATO will safely shoot 223 Rem or M193 5.56x45 ammo. 2. A rifle chambered for 223 Remington is not intended to shoot 5.56 NATO ammo. 3.       5.56×45mm NATO. United States. The 5.56×45mm NATO (official NATO nomenclature 5.56 NATO) is a rifle cartridge developed in the United States and originally chambered in the M16 rifle. Under STANAG 4172, it is a standard cartridge for NATO forces as well as many non-NATO countries.[2]

      Four brands of .223 Remington cases and one 5.56 case varied only 1.6 grains in weight and 0.2 grain of water in capacity, but there was quite a dif-ference in the weight of the 7.62 and commercial .308 Winchester cases. The five 7.62 cases’ average weight was approximately 8 percent heavier than the average weight of the two .308 cases.

      Win vs. those for the 7.62 NATO. How to Purchase It is safe to fire SAAMI compliant .223 ammunition in a 5.56 NATO rifle chamber. Firing .223 ammo will not be as accurate as firing 5.56 NATO ammo because of the different throat length. 5.56 NATO ammo is not safe to be fired in a .223 Remington rifle because it contacts the barrel rifling

      Australian Munitions’ 5.56 mm F1 ball ammunition meets the essential design parameters of the NATO STANAG 4172. It can be used in all 5.56 calibre NATO weapons and is comparable to other in-service natures such as the FN SS109 and US M855 ball cartridges. The projectile comprises of a hardened penetrator and

      History of 5.56 NATO. In 1970 NATO decided to try to standardize a common rifle and a second caliber to 7.62mm. During 1976-1979 they therefore performed mutual tests with rifles and ammunition in West Germany and Canada. The calibers tested were: 5.56mm rounds with increased penetration from USA and BEL. GBR 4.85mm round.

      In Afghanistan, a Jane’s Defense Weekly posting in the Pakistan Defence Forum claims that more than half of Taliban small-arms attacks on British patrols took place between 300 and 900 meters, well outside the 5.56 mm NATO round’s effective range. The enemy is well aware of this and positions his forces accordingly.
